Laurel Oaks At Count is a small, established pocket of 123 homes built in a tight window between 1983 and 1988, with a median year built of 1987. That kind of construction consistency means the story here is condition, not era — updated kitchens, roofs, and mechanical systems separate one listing from the next far more than square footage or floor plan.
With just over six in ten homes carrying a homestead exemption, a solid majority of this community is owner-occupied rather than turned over as rentals or investment flips. That tends to support steadier upkeep block to block, though buyers should still evaluate each property on its own maintenance history rather than assume uniform condition across the community.

A 1980s-built community with no listed amenity package
Current MLS listings show no identified community amenities for Laurel Oaks At Count — no clubhouse, pool, or recreational facility tied to the neighborhood in the data. That puts the value proposition squarely on the home itself and its Palm Harbor location in Pinellas County, not on shared community infrastructure.
Because the housing stock was built within a narrow five-year window, age-related systems — roofing, HVAC, plumbing — tend to reach end-of-life around the same time across the community. That makes a home inspection and a clear read on prior updates especially important parts of due diligence here, more so than in a community with staggered construction dates.
